Mostly a copy of Suricata core's logging wrappers into the ffi crate.
These are not yet used by Suricata-core as they do require the
Suricata library to be available, which is not the case with tests. And
the `cfg(test)` parameter is not passed through to sub-crates.
However, this does allow a plugin (or library) to call the logging
macros without depending on the "suricata" crate.

This crate is for Rust wrappers around the -sys crate which includes
only raw bindings. This is the place to add nice wrappers around those
bindings, however it should remain clear of dependencies on the main
Suricata core crates.
